UPDATE: OWL Redesign & Purdue OWL News

Dear Purdue OWL News Readers,

This is an exciting and busy time for the Purdue OWL. I have been
working long hours to produce a custom Content Management System (CMS)
for the new version of the Purdue OWL. (If you haven't seen the new
Writing Lab portion of our site, which is concerned with services
available only on Purdue's West Lafayette campus, check out
http://owl.english.purdue.edu/writinglab/). We have a growing number of
Writing Lab staff who are currently revising the content on the current
OWL pages, and we're hoping by mid-summer to have a functional version
of the new OWL. Once the bulk of our current content is revised, the
stage is set for an explosion of new content that will be more
accessible and user-friendly than ever before.

Some of the planned features of the new OWL at Purdue will include:

*A new customization service called MyOWL, which will allow registered
users to save links to favorite resources, which appear in a special
area for easy access and reference.

*An easier, form-based system for requesting use of OWL materials and
for telling us about links to our pages.

*An extension of MyOWL for instructors, which will allow instructors to
create custom resource pages for their classes; instructors will even be
able to leave comments and instructions for students, and create a list
of materials specifically tailored to their needs.

*Rich-media versions of our PowerPoint workshops, in which you can hear
a Purdue Writing Lab tutor give the spoken counterpart to our
PowerPoints (we're revising those, too).

*Powerful, on-database searching that will provide far more accurate
search results than the current site search engine.

In addition to these OWL features, we're also going to be making changes
to the way Purdue OWL News is produced. Specifically, the Purdue OWL
News will take advantage of the new Website, where it will be easier
than ever for our readers to respond to questions, submit questions of
their own, and otherwise be involved; we're also looking to revise our
format, and increase the participation in the editing and production of
Purdue OWL News. And for our blogger friends out there, Yes, there will
be a Purdue OWL News RSS Feed!

Unfortunately, this is all going to take a bit more time to complete;
and until the system is in place, there will be no Purdue OWL News (as
there hasn't been all this semester). A big Thank-you to our many
readers who have written to inquire as to what's happened to their
subscriptions; rest assured that we at the Purdue OWL are working harder
than ever to bring you the best free writing help on the Web, and that
the Purdue OWL News will return in a better form than ever this August.
